### Description
This is the third public release of the arXMLiv dataset generated by the [KWARC](https://kwarc.info/) research group. It contains 1,374,539 HTML5 scientific documents from the arXiv.org preprint archive, converted from their respective TeX sources. An 11% increase in available articles over the 08.2018 release.
The dataset is segmented in 4 subsets, corresponding to three severity levels of the HTML conversion.
- The `no_problem` set had no obvious challenges in conversion and is the safest, most reliable subset
- The `warning_1` and `warning_2` sets cover a variety of minor issues, from mathematical expressions unparseable by the LaTeXML grammar, to missing LaTeX packages with no apparent use in the document. The vast majority of the documents should both have a good-looking rendering, as well as data consistency for e.g. NLP tasks.
- The `error` set covers all conversions which successfully generated an HTML5 document, but had major issues during the conversion. Examples would range from unknown macros (due to limited LaTeX coverage), unexpected latex syntax, math/text mode mismatches, as well as real LaTeX errors from the original sources. This subset should be used with extra caution, though should still preserve overall data consistency and could be safely used for e.g. generating word embeddings.
This version of the dataset has had minimal manual quality control, and we offer no additional warranty beyond the latexml severity reported.
We welcome community feedback on all of: data quality, representation issues, need for auxiliary resources (e.g. figures, token models), as well as organization and archival best practices. The conversion, build system, and data redistribution efforts are all ongoing projects at the [KWARC research group](http://kwarc.info).

### Generation Parameters
* token model distributed as 4 subsets - no_problem, warning_1, warning_2 and error. complete model is derived via:
```
cat token_model_no_problem.txt \
token_model_warning_1.txt token_model_warning_2.txt \
token_model_error.txt > token_model_complete.txt
```
* [llamapun v0.3.3](https://github.com/KWARC/llamapun/releases/tag/0.3.3), `corpus_token_model` example used for token model extraction
* processed logical paragraphs, abstracts, captions and keywords, ignore all other content (e.g. tables, bibliography, others)
* excluded paragraphs containing latexml errors (marked via a `ltx_ERROR` HTML class); also excluded when words over 25 characters were encountered.
* used llamapun math-aware word tokenization, with sub-formula math lexemes (improved robustness since 2018)
* marked up inline citations replaced with `citationelement` token
* numeric literals replaced with `NUM` token (both in text and formulas)
* internal references replaced with `ref` token (e.g. `Figure ref`)
* textual punctuation is included as-is, while mathematical punctuation is annotated via the latexml-generated lexemes.
* words are downcased, while math content is kept cased, to mitigate lexical ambiguity.
* [GloVe repository at sha 07d59d](https://github.com/stanfordnlp/GloVe/tree/07d59d5e6584e27ec758080bba8b51fce30f69d8)
* build/vocab_count -min-count 5
* build/cooccur -memory 48.0 -window-size 15
* build/shuffle -memory 48.0
* build/glove -threads 30 -x-max 100 -iter 50 -vector-size 300 -binary 2
### Examples and baselines
#### GloVe in-built evaluation (non-expert tasks e.g. language, relationships, geography)
1. NEW; 2019 model
* Total accuracy: 38.30% (7017/18322)
* Highest score: "gram3-comparative.txt", 78.60% (1047/1332)
2. 2018 [GloVe embeddings](/resources/arxmliv-embeddings-082018/)
* Total accuracy: 35.48% (6298/17750)
* Highest score: "gram3-comparative.txt", 76.65% (1021/1332)
3. demo baseline: text8 demo (first 100M characters of Wikipedia)
* Total accuracy: 23.62% (4211/17827)
* Highest score: "gram6-nationality-adjective.txt", 58.65% (892/1521)

### Resource Repositories
We have a [{{site.title}} group](http://gl.kwarc.info/SIGMathLing) on the [GitLab](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/GitLab) server [gl.kwarc.info](http://gl.kwarc.info), where we will start making repositories on.
We have a [{{site.title}} group](http://gl.kwarc.info/SIGMathLing) on the [GitLab](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/GitLab) server [gl.kwarc.info](http://gl.kwarc.info), where we have hosted a range of data repositories.
This allows us to use Git permissions for access control and the GitLab permission UI for management.
We estimate that for the first two years {{site.title}} will have below 25 members (reducing the traffic) and below 5 TB data sets.
We estimate that for the first two years (2017-2019) {{site.title}} will have below 25 members (reducing the traffic) and below 5 TB data sets.
gl.kwarc.info should be able to serve that given that most data sets will be served via [Git LFS](https://git-lfs.github.com/).
Should space or traffic become a problem for the KWARC servers to handle, we will try to raise money for a more scalable solution.
We will also have a close look at [Zenodo](http://zenodo.org) and see whether we can delegate hosting to them.
